Emma's dad and her Uncle Pete are trying to recreate their dad's famous dipping sauce for an upcoming family reunion. They remember thinking the sauce was too spicy when they were kids, but they can't remember exactly how much spicy chipotle sauce and tangy mayonnaise to mix now. Emma's dad uses 8 tablespoons of chipotle sauce and 12 tablespoons of mayonnaise. Uncle Pete uses 6 tablespoons of chipotle sauce and 10 tablespoons of mayonnaise. Who makes a spicier sauce?

Compare the fraction of chipotle in each mix.
- Dad: 8 chipotle, 12 mayo → total 20 → chipotle fraction = 8/20 = 0.40 = 40%.
- Uncle Pete: 6 chipotle, 10 mayo → total 16 → chipotle fraction = 6/16 = 0.375 = 37.5%.
Emma’s dad’s sauce is spicier (40% vs 37.5% chipotle).
